EXPERT IN WOMEN’S HEALTH

More about Dr. Lindemann

  • Dr. Lindemann has done more minimally-invasive surgeries in Alaska than any other gynecologist in the state over the past 20 years.

    In October he passed an exam offered by the American Board of OB/GYN and received a Focused-Practice Designation in MIGS.

    As such, Dr. Lindemann is one of several hundred gynecologists in America to be recognized as an expert in minimally-invasive gynecologic surgery, specializing in advanced and difficult cases.

    Dr. Lindemann joined the Alaska Family Medicine Residency as part time faculty in 2010.

    He staffs a twice weekly OB/GYN consult clinic in the residency clinic for the high risk OB patients and complicated GYN patients lacking healthcare access.

    He has been instrumental in generating enthusiasm amongst the community OB/GYN’s in embracing the education of family medicine residents. As a result, the AFMR residents and family medicine faculty enjoy great working relationships within the Obstetrics Department.

    • Received his medical degree from the University of North Dakota in 1998

    • Completed residency in obstetrics and gynecology at the Medical College of Wisconsin in Milwaukee

    • Dr. Lindemann is board certified in obstetrics and gynecology and a Fellow in the American College of OB/GYN
